Index: llvm/lib/Target/AArch64/AArch64ISelLowering.cpp
===================================================================
--- llvm/lib/Target/AArch64/AArch64ISelLowering.cpp
+++ llvm/lib/Target/AArch64/AArch64ISelLowering.cpp
@@ -14995,6 +14995,36 @@
return SDValue();
}
+static SDValue pushAndThroughExtractSubvector(SDNode *N, SelectionDAG &DAG) {
+ EVT VT = N->getValueType(0);
+ SDValue LHS = N->getOperand(0);
+ SDValue RHS = N->getOperand(1);
+
+ if (LHS->getOpcode() != ISD::EXTRACT_SUBVECTOR ||
+ !LHS->hasOneUse())
+ return SDValue();
+ ConstantSDNode *SplatVal = isConstOrConstSplat(RHS);
+ if (!SplatVal)
+ return SDValue();
+ SDValue AnyExt = LHS->getOperand(0);
+ if (AnyExt->getOpcode() != ISD::ANY_EXTEND)
+ return SDValue();
+ EVT AnyExtVT = AnyExt->getValueType(0);
+ SDValue Extendee = AnyExt->getOperand(0);
+
+ unsigned ScalarWidth = Extendee.getValueType().getScalarSizeInBits();
+ if (!SplatVal->getAPIntValue().isMask(ScalarWidth))
+ return SDValue();
+
+ // (and (extract_subvector (anyext v) _) iN_mask)
+ // => (extract_subvector (iN_zeroext v))
+ SDValue ZeroExtExtendee =
+ DAG.getNode(ISD::ZERO_EXTEND, SDLoc(N), AnyExtVT, Extendee);
+
+ return DAG.getNode(ISD::EXTRACT_SUBVECTOR, SDLoc(N), VT, ZeroExtExtendee,
+ LHS->getOperand(1));
+}
+
static SDValue performANDCombine(SDNode *N,
TargetLowering::DAGCombinerInfo &DCI) {
SelectionDAG &DAG = DCI.DAG;
@@ -15008,6 +15038,9 @@
if (!DAG.getTargetLoweringInfo().isTypeLegal(VT))
return SDValue();
+ if (SDValue R = pushAndThroughExtractSubvector(N, DAG))
+ return R;
+
if (VT.isScalableVector())
return performSVEAndCombine(N, DCI);
